Output 28a72c5cf5299f8f09dbdea5693bfe196d31c0190a3925cfdf4f81daff956e22:1959

value
594092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bda3bed5fd99d7bc29bd5a54469517c2c86ec9d OP_EQUAL
address
3BXHfEsqJuSU561x3KjEX2EUcw3zAxasRy
transaction
28a72c5cf5299f8f09dbdea5693bfe196d31c0190a3925cfdf4f81daff956e22
spent
true